Comparative Study: Enhancing Students' Reading Comprehension Ability through Ing Ngarsa Sung Tuladha and Student Teams Achievement Division (STAD) Learning Models
Pandiangan, Ezra Noviyanti
Acuity: Journal of English Language Pedagogy, Literature and Culture, v4 n1 p1-9 2019
Cooperative learning is considered to be effective to enhance students' English skills. This study utilizes two learning models under cooperative learning: Ing Ngarsa Sung Tuladha and Student Teams Achievement Division (STAD). This study aims to find out whether there is a significant difference between those two learning models in enhancing students' reading comprehension ability. The instrument of this study is the reading test which was piloted before distributing it to the actual respondents. The results of this study show that after comparing the two learning models, there is a significant difference in students' reading comprehension ability. Additionally, in this study, the author seeks respondents' response towards both learning models and it is found that the respondents' response falls under really like category; which means, they "really like" the two learnings models to be utilized in the classroom to enhance their reading comprehension ability.
